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Birdlike Noctule | Cave ground-beetle |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Chiroptera (Bats) | Coleoptera (Beetles) |
| Family | Vespertilionidae | Carabidae |
| Genus | Nyctalus | Trechus |
| Species | Nyctalus aviator | Trechus isabelae |
